Select Your Favorite Ribs for This BBQ Recipe
When it comes to selecting the perfect ribs for your sweet and tangy glaze, the options are endless. Start by choosing your favorite cut, whether that be baby back ribs or spare ribs. Both have their unique qualities; baby backs are tender and meaty, while spares offer a more robust flavor and chewier texture. Consider the quality of the meat—look for ribs that are marbled with fat, ensuring they stay moist during the cooking process.
For an authentic Ribs BBQ Recipe experience, opt for grass-fed or locally sourced ribs. These tend to have more intense flavors due to their diet and environment. Pre-soaking them in a simple brine can also enhance their taste and tenderness. Prepare the Meaty Ribs for Glazing
Before applying the glaze, prepare your ribs for a mouthwatering transformation.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). Next, rub your ribs with a dry spice mix or your favorite BBQ rub to infuse them with flavor. This step ensures that the glaze sticks well and adds an extra layer of taste. After rubbing, coat the ribs evenly with a thin layer of oil, which will help the glaze adhere and create a delicious crust. For a true Ribs BBQ Recipe experience, consider marinating the ribs in your favorite sauce for a few hours or overnight to enhance their tender, juicy texture.
Mix Sweet and Tangy Glaze Ingredients
To create a sweet and tangy glaze for your ribs BBQ, gather the following ingredients: 1/2 cup of ketchup, 1/4 cup of honey, 2 tablespoons of apple cider vinegar, 1 tablespoon of Worcestershire sauce, 1 teaspoon of salt, and 1/2 teaspoon of black pepper. In a small saucepan, combine all the ingredients over medium heat. Stir continuously until the mixture comes to a simmer and the ingredients are fully incorporated. Continue cooking for about 5 minutes, or until the glaze slightly thickens. Remove from heat and let it cool for a few minutes before brushing it onto your ribs. Apply the Glaze for Optimal Flavor
For optimal flavor, applying the glaze at the right time is key in a Ribs BBQ Recipe. Brush it on during the last 15 minutes of cooking to prevent burning and allow the glaze to caramelize, creating a sweet and sticky coating that enhances the ribs’ natural juices. This timing ensures the glaze not only tastes amazing but also glistens appealingly, sealing in the meat’s tenderness.
Remember, consistency is crucial. Keep an eye on the glaze as it cooks; you want it to thicken slightly without burning. This balance allows the glaze to cling to the ribs evenly, creating a delightful contrast of sweet and tangy flavors that will leave your taste buds craving more.
Grill or Bake the Ribs to Perfection
To achieve ribs BBQ perfect, start by preheating your grill or oven to a medium-high heat. For authentic smoky flavor, grill your ribs directly over hot coals or use a pellet smoker. If baking, line a large baking sheet with foil and place a wire rack on top for even heat circulation. Rub your prepared ribs with your favorite dry rub seasoning blend before cooking. This step enhances both flavor and stickiness of the glaze later. Cook until tender, about 1-2 hours, depending on thickness. For grill marks and a crispy exterior, rotate ribs halfway through cooking. If baking, brush ribs with barbecue sauce during the last 15 minutes for extra moisture and sweetness.
Let the Ribs Rest Before Serving
After applying the sweet and tangy glaze, it’s crucial to let your ribs rest for a few minutes before serving. This resting period allows the juices to redistribute throughout the meat, ensuring that each bite is incredibly tender and juicy. It’s a simple step that significantly enhances the overall dining experience, especially when enjoying a Ribs BBQ Recipe.
During this rest, the glaze continues to caramelize slightly on the surface, creating an even more delectable crust. This process not only adds flavor but also helps seal in the moisture, making your ribs absolutely mouthwatering.
